"Compassionate care"

About: University Hospital Monklands / Emergency Department

(as a relative),

My partner and I took a relative to A&E in Monklands with two significant injuries after an assault. He is a very vulnerable adult and we were very impressed by how quickly he was seen and the sensitivity and compassion that Dr Vaughn showed him. She was attentive and managed his pain, sorted out referrals quickly and listened to myself and my partner when we raised our worries about his situation. We were really grateful and this doctor is a credit to your team!

Our only issue in Monklands A&E was that the e-triage system was very hard for him to navigate and didn't have options for this scenario he was in, he would have left the hospital without being seen if we hadn't been there to do this for him. We were otherwise very impressed!
